What they do

The Tyler Sanders Foundation is Dedicated to Honoring The Memory and Spirit of Tyler Sanders By Fostering Creativity, Talent, and Growth In Aspiring Young Filmmakers. The Foundation Provides Financial Support for The Education of Young Filmmakers, Helping to Illuminate and Mentor Their Journeys From The First Frame to The Last Frame of Each Film. Through The Dear Filmmaker Program, The Foundation Provides One or More Fellowships to Young Filmmakers Who Do Not Have Financial Means to Make A Short Film, Which is Critical for Their Advancement In The Film Industry. These Fellowships Allow The Students to Work With Local Film Production Organizations to Make Their Films So They Can Receive Mentoring In Script Refining, Pre-production, Casting, Location Scouting, Crew Selection, Production, and Post-production.
